ID Analytics Names New CEO

socalTECH

San Diego-based ID Analytics has named a new CEO, saying on Wednesday that it has named Ajay Nigam to the position. Nigam had been Senior Vice President of Product and Technology at ID Analytics since May of 2017, when he joined the company. ID Analytics became part of Symantec, when Symantec acquired Lifelock in 2016.
